Labor Costs
| Service | Average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Initial Inspection | $50 - $150 |
| Trapping (per animal/per trap set) | $75 - $200 |
| Animal Removal | $75 - $300 |
| Exclusion/Repair Work (per hour) | $75 - $150 |
| Emergency/After-Hours Service | $100 - $300 additional |
Key Cost Factors
- Type of Animal: Different animals require different removal methods and pose varying levels of difficulty and risk, impacting the overall cost.
- Severity of Infestation: A single animal is typically less expensive to remove than a large family or a widespread infestation.
- Location and Accessibility: Animals in hard-to-reach areas like attics, crawl spaces, or within walls require more time and specialized equipment, increasing labor costs.
- Damage Caused: If the animals have caused damage (e.g., chewed wires, insulation damage, structural compromise), additional repair costs will be incurred.
- Exclusion Services: Preventing future wildlife entry often involves sealing entry points, which is an additional service and cost.
- Number of Visits: Some situations require multiple visits for trapping, removal, and follow-up, which can add to the total price.

Tips for Hiring
- Get Multiple Quotes: Contact several local wildlife control companies in Centerville, GA, to compare prices and services. Some companies, like those found on Yelp, offer free quotes over the phone.
- Verify Licensing and Insurance: Ensure the company is licensed and insured to protect yourself from liability.
- Ask for a Written Estimate: A detailed written estimate should outline all services, costs, and guarantees.
- Inquire About Humane Practices: If humane removal is a priority, choose a company that specializes in ethical trapping and relocation, if applicable. Consider consulting a nuisance wildlife control operator (NWCO) for advice.
- Understand Their Process: Ask about their approach to wildlife removal, including trapping methods, relocation policies, and prevention strategies.
